Gifted subscriptions on YouTube represent a purchase made by one user to provide a channel subscription to another user. This functionality allows individuals to support content creators and simultaneously extend the benefits of channel membership to viewers who may not otherwise have access. A recipient of this offering gains access to subscriber-only perks, such as custom emotes, loyalty badges, and exclusive content, without incurring a direct cost.
This practice fosters community engagement and acts as a means of support for content producers. A benefactor can contribute to a channels financial well-being while introducing new audiences to the advantages of subscribing. This can lead to increased viewership and heightened channel visibility. Historically, it emerged as a way to replicate similar subscription gifting models popular on other streaming platforms, enhancing the monetization options available to YouTube creators.

Question 1: What is the core functionality of a gifted channel subscription?
It involves one user purchasing a channel subscription for another user, granting them access to subscriber-only perks without requiring the recipient to pay directly.
Question 2: What benefits does a gifted subscription provide to the recipient?
Recipients gain access to the same advantages as paying subscribers, including custom emotes, loyalty badges, subscriber-only content, and other channel-specific benefits.
Question 3: Are there any restrictions on who can gift or receive a subscription?
Yes. Channels must meet specific eligibility requirements related to subscriber count, Partner Program status, and adherence to YouTube’s policies. Givers must also have a valid payment method and comply with platform terms.
Question 4: How does gifting subscriptions impact a channel’s revenue?
Gifted subscriptions directly contribute to a channel’s revenue, providing a stable and predictable income stream supplementing advertising and sponsorships.
Question 5: Can gifted subscriptions be refunded or transferred?
Generally, gifted subscriptions are non-refundable and non-transferable. Specific policies may vary, and users should consult YouTube’s support documentation for definitive information.
Question 6: How do gifted subscriptions contribute to community engagement?
They foster a sense of generosity and inclusivity within a community. Recipients are incentivized to participate, while benefactors gain recognition, driving overall engagement and channel loyalty.
